March is Developmental Disabilities Awareness Month, a time dedicated to promoting understanding and acceptance of individuals with developmental disabilities. This month serves as an opportunity to educate the public about the challenges faced by those with conditions such as autism, Down syndrome, and cerebral palsy, while also celebrating their unique abilities and contributions to society. Various organizations and advocates use this time to raise awareness through events, campaigns, and community outreach, fostering a more inclusive environment. By highlighting the importance of support and resources, March encourages everyone to take part in building a world where individuals with developmental disabilities can thrive and be fully integrated into their communities.

March is Colorectal Cancer Awareness Month, a crucial time dedicated to raising awareness about one of the most common cancers affecting both men and women. Each year, thousands are diagnosed with colorectal cancer, making it essential to educate the public about prevention, early detection, and treatment options. During this month, organizations and health advocates encourage individuals to get screened, share their stories, and promote healthy lifestyle choices that can reduce risk factors. By shining a light on colorectal cancer, we not only honor those affected by the disease but also empower others to take proactive steps in safeguarding their health.
